The Process and Science Behind Laser Hair Removal

Laser hair removal is grounded in a fundamental concept: the focused destruction of hair follicles using concentrated light energy. This method uses certain frequencies of light that are absorbed by pigment in hair follicles, directing light to them without harming the surrounding skin. The process uses the principle of selective photothermolysis, where the light energy is transformed into heat, efficiently impairing the follicle's hair-producing ability.

During treatment, the laser releases pulses of light that pass through the skin, guaranteeing minimal discomfort while delivering precise energy to the hair follicles. The effectiveness of this method differs based on hair shade and skin tone; darker hair generally takes in more light, simplifying the process to target. As a result, multiple sessions are often necessary to reach optimal outcomes, as hair development occurs in cycles. Overall, the science behind laser hair reduction highlights its role as a contemporary approach for sustained hair removal.

Understanding Initial Treatment Preparations

Preparing for a first laser hair removal session involves several important steps to guarantee optimal results and safety. Avoiding sunlight for at least two weeks prior is advised for clients, as tanned skin may increase complication risks. Additionally, shaving the treatment area is recommended 24 hours before the appointment, as this allows the laser to target hair follicles more effectively. It is vital to refrain from using products containing retinoids, glycolic acid, or any exfoliants in the days leading up to the session. Disclosing all medications and skin conditions to the practitioner is essential for clients to receive an individualized approach. Following these preparations can enhance both safety and effectiveness during the treatment process.

What Occurs During Your Session

When entering the treatment room, clients are welcomed into a calm and professional setting designed to reduce any pre-session nerves. The technician begins by explaining the process, outlining the steps and addressing any concerns. Clients are then asked to lie down in comfort, and protective eyewear is provided to shield the eyes from the laser light. The technician may apply a cooling gel to the treatment area, enhancing comfort during the procedure. As the laser is activated, clients may experience a slight sensation, often described as a rubber band snap. Each session usually takes between 15 to 60 minutes, depending on the treatment area. Following the session, the technician will discuss the next steps and schedule follow-up sessions for best results.

Frequent Myths and Anxieties About Laser Hair Removal

Despite the growing favor of laser hair removal, several misunderstandings and concerns persist that can deter potential clients. One standard mistaken belief is that the procedure is extremely agonizing. In practice, most individuals report only gentle soreness, often likened to a rubber band snapping against the skin. Another false notion is that laser hair removal is ineffective on certain skin tones; however, improvements in technology have made it safe and effective for a wider range of skin types.

Concerns related to side effects, including burns or pigmentation changes, also come up. Although these are possible, they are rare when conducted by qualified professionals. In addition, potential clients often stress over the cost, perceiving it as prohibitively expensive, but many find it a worthwhile long-term investment compared to ongoing waxing or shaving. Addressing these inaccuracies can help demystify the process and support individuals in exploring laser hair removal as a viable option for achieving smooth skin.

Frequently Inquired Questions

What Quantity of Treatments Are Typically Needed to Attain Optimal Results?

Typically, individuals require four to six sessions of laser hair removal for ideal results. Sessions are scheduled four to six weeks apart, enabling hair growth patterns to be properly addressed for maximum effectiveness and minimal regrowth.

Is Laser Hair Removal Protected for Every Skin Type?

Laser hair removal is generally safe for different skin tones, though results and potential dangers may vary. It's essential for individuals to consult with a qualified professional to determine suitability and ensure maximum protection during the procedure.

Can You Shave Between Laser Hair Removal Sessions?

Certainly, people can shave between laser hair removal sessions. Shaving does not disrupt the treatment's effectiveness, unlike waxing or plucking, which remove the hair from the root and may hinder results.

What Should I Avoid In advance of a Laser Hair Removal Meeting?

Before attending a laser hair removal appointment, individuals need to avoid sun exposure, tanning substances, and specific prescribed drugs that can increase sensitivity. It is also wise to refrain from hair waxing or plucking in the treatment area.
